Albendazole Tablets for Stomach Worms An Overview


Albendazole is an effective anthelmintic medication widely used to treat a variety of parasitic infections, particularly those caused by intestinal worms. Among these, stomach worms, such as roundworms, hookworms, and whipworms, are commonly found, especially in regions with poor sanitation and hygiene practices. This article will explore the uses, mechanisms, dosage, and important considerations associated with albendazole tablets for treating stomach worms.


Understanding Stomach Worms


Stomach worms, or intestinal parasites, are organisms that live in the gastrointestinal tract of humans and animals. They are typically classified into two primary categories nematodes (roundworms) and cestodes (tapeworms). Stomach worms can lead to a wide range of health issues, including malnutrition, abdominal pain, diarrhea, and anemia. Children are particularly vulnerable due to their developing immune systems and potential for reduced nutrient absorption.


The transmission of these worms often occurs through the ingestion of contaminated food or water, as well as poor hygiene practices. In many developing countries, the prevalence of such infections remains high, leading to significant public health concerns.


How Albendazole Works


Albendazole is classified as a benzimidazole derivative, which means it operates by inhibiting the function of certain cellular processes in the parasitic worms. Its primary mechanism of action involves binding to the beta-tubulin of the worms, disrupting their microtubule formation. This interference effectively halts essential biological functions such as glucose uptake and energy metabolism, leading to the eventual death of the parasites.


Albendazole demonstrates broad-spectrum activity, meaning it is capable of targeting a range of worm species. This quality is particularly advantageous in environments where multiple types of intestinal parasites may be present.


Dosage and Administration

Albendazole is typically available in tablet form and can be administered to both adults and children. The standard dosage for treating intestinal worms varies depending on the type of infection. Adults may usually take a single dose of 400 mg, while children are administered a dose based on their body weight, typically ranging from 200 mg to 400 mg.


For optimal effectiveness, albendazole is best taken with food, which can enhance its absorption. In some cases, a single dose may be sufficient, while other infections may require a repeated dosing regimen over a specified duration.


Side Effects and Precautions


While albendazole is generally considered safe, some individuals may experience side effects, such as ab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ting, and, rarely, liver enzymes elevation. It is important to consult a healthcare provider if any severe or persistent symptoms occur.


Patients with existing liver disease or those who are pregnant or breastfeeding should exercise caution when using albendazole. Its safety profile during pregnancy is not fully established, and it is advised to avoid the medication unless deemed necessary by a healthcare professional.


Conclusion


Albendazole tablets serve as an effective option for the treatment of stomach worms and other parasitic infections. Their ability to target multiple types of worms in a single treatment makes them a preferred choice in many clinical settings. However, as with any medication, it is crucial to follow the prescribed dosage and seek guidance from healthcare providers regarding its use, especially in special populations such as children and pregnant women.


Prevention remains the best strategy in combating intestinal worms; therefore, promoting good hygiene practices and access to clean water is essential in reducing the prevalence of these infections. By combining effective treatment with preventive measures, communities can significantly mitigate the impact of stomach worms and improve overall public health.
